Distinguishing features

A translucent shrimp long that associates with gorgonians. A small red and white saddle on abdominal hump and red line extending from rostrum tip to abdomen and possibly beyond. Similar to Manipontonia psamathe as illustrated by Humann and Deloach (2010) except there is a single red line rather than two.
